What Is Included in End Of Tenancy Clearance?

End of tenancy clearance encompasses the removal of unwanted items from a rental property following tenant departure.
This process may involve the disposal of:
- Furniture
- Appliances
- Personal belongings
- Household waste
- General rubbish
- Garden waste
- Shed contents
- Garage contents
- Unwanted fixtures and fittings
Many landlords discover that tenants leave behind far more than expected.
Professional clearance services enable a quick and efficient restoration of the property before cleaning, repairs, marketing, or new tenancy agreements commence.

End Of Tenancy Clearance Versus House Clearance
Many clients are uncertain about which service is the most suitable for their needs.
End of tenancy clearance specifically focuses on preparing rental properties for new occupants.
House clearance is more commonly associated with:
- Probate properties
- Downsizing projects
- Property sales
- Long-term vacant homes
While the services may overlap, the objectives can differ significantly.
